Therapeutic approaches and online care

Dr. Mary "Em" Ryan draws on a mix of established therapies to meet different needs.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T) helps people notice difficult thoughts and feelings without getting stuck in them and focuses on taking values-based actions - it can be useful for anxiety, stress, and life transitions. Client-Centered Therapy centers the person's own experience, offering empathetic listening and support to build self-understanding and confidence - it is often helpful for relationship concerns, self-esteem, and motivation.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) looks at the links between thoughts, feelings, and behaviors and teaches practical skills to change unhelpful patterns, making it effective for depression, anxiety, and coping with change.
